Current experience with digital subtraction angiography in the community medical center.

S J Hessel, J M Levy, J K Crowe, P W Nykamp, R M Spiegel, C J Stegman, W W Horsley.   

Abstract

At the community medical center, we have introduced and successfully applied digital subtraction angiography (DSA) to disease processes seen in 1,144 patients. Although there is a trade-off between increased contrast resolution and decreased spatial resolution with the DSA approach, nonetheless in many vascular beds it provides rapid, safe, and accurate disease diagnosis.
